Why Live in Rangely

Rangely, CO, situated on the south bank of the White River Valley, approximately 90 miles north of Grand Junction, offers a rural lifestyle with abundant natural recreation. The town is surrounded by forests teeming with elk and deer, and features a single road without stoplights lined with shops and restaurants. Community parks like Hefley Park and Elks Park provide recreational amenities, including bike-friendly trails, playgrounds, and sports fields. SeptemberFest, held in Elks Park, is a notable local event featuring concerts, a car show, and a cribbage tournament. Outdoor enthusiasts can explore the Bureau of Land Management national forest, Wagon Wheel Trails, and Rangely Rock Crawling Park’s 560 acres. Kenney Reservoir, located 6 miles east, offers swimming and boating facilities. The town's residential areas feature Minimal Traditional, ranch-style, and multistory homes, with architectural styles ranging from split-level to New Traditionals. Main Street, also known as Colorado Highway 64, hosts local dining options like California Wok and Gio’s Family Dining, as well as shops such as Nichols Store and Sweetbriar. Essential services include the Rangely District Hospital and medical offices. For travel, residents rely on Grand Junction Regional Airport, 90 miles south, for major flights. Educational needs are served by the Rangely School District, which includes Parkview Elementary and Rangely Junior and Senior High School, and Colorado Northwestern Community College offers 35 degree programs. Despite its remote location, Rangely provides a close-knit community with a focus on outdoor attractions and local amenities.

How much do you need to make to afford rent in Rangely, CO?
To comfortably afford the median rent in Rangely, CO, a household needs to earn roughly $32,000 per year. This is based on the common guideline that households should spend no more than 30% of gross income on housing. Most landlords require monthly household income of at least 3x the monthly rent, and with a median rent of $800 per month in Rangely, CO, renters typically need to show $2,400 per month in gross income to qualify. Actual affordability will vary depending on household debts, other living expenses, and overall budget.
Is it more affordable to rent or buy in Rangely, CO?
In Rangely, CO, the price-to-rent ratio is 20.5, which generally favors renting. This ratio divides the median home price by the annual median rent: below 15 typically favors buying, 15 to 20 is balanced, and above 20 typically favors renting. Your finances, how long you plan to stay, and costs like mortgage rates, taxes, and maintenance all factor into the decision.
